C語言程序設(shè)計綜合實驗指導(dǎo)

出版時間:2004-7  出版社:浙江大學(xué)出版社  作者:顏暉  頁數(shù):209  

內(nèi)容概要

  《C語言程序設(shè)計綜合實驗指導(dǎo)》是C語言綜合實驗教程,通過介紹“掃雷”游戲軟件的開發(fā)過程,從問題分析、設(shè)計、編碼和測試等方面,系統(tǒng)地指導(dǎo)讀者應(yīng)用軟件工程的思想和方法進(jìn)行大型綜合程序的開發(fā)。  《C語言程序設(shè)計綜合實驗指導(dǎo)》共分3章,第1章介紹編寫大型程序所需要的硬件和軟件知識;第2章講解綜合程序的開發(fā)方法,初步實現(xiàn)“掃雷”游戲軟件;在第3章中,通過6個實驗,引導(dǎo)讀者逐步學(xué)習(xí)并應(yīng)用有關(guān)的C語言高級編程技術(shù)完善“掃雷”游戲軟件,最終得到一個具有中文菜單、圖形界面、鼠標(biāo)輸人、動畫和音響效果的完美游戲?! 〗滩臉?gòu)思新穎,實例豐富,適用于對C語言及其編程有初步基礎(chǔ)的讀者學(xué)習(xí)大型程序的開發(fā)方法。

書籍目錄

第1章預(yù)備知識1.1知識鞏固1.1.1文件1.1.2多文件的程序1.1.3數(shù)據(jù)結(jié)構(gòu)1.2相關(guān)微機(jī)硬件的知識1.2.1微機(jī)存儲器結(jié)構(gòu)和TurboC內(nèi)存模式1.2.2I/O接口的尋址方式1.2.3中斷1.2.4BIOS與DOS調(diào)用1.3綜合實驗的考查1.4參考題目第2章綜合程序的開發(fā)方法2.1軟件工程2.1.1軟件工程的定義2.1.2傳統(tǒng)的生命周期方法學(xué)2.2綜合程序的開發(fā)流程2.2.1問題定義2.2.2程序分析2.2.3程序設(shè)計2.2.4編碼2.2.5測試和調(diào)試2.2.6運(yùn)行與維護(hù)2.2.7分工協(xié)作第3章高級編程技術(shù)3.1文本的屏幕輸出和鍵盤輸入3.1.1文本的屏幕輸出3.1.2鍵盤輸入3.1.3問題實現(xiàn)3.1.4高級應(yīng)用--菜單實現(xiàn)實驗一3.2圖形顯示方式和鼠標(biāo)輸入3.2.1圖形顯示3.2.2鼠標(biāo)的使用3.2.3問題實現(xiàn)實驗二3.3屏幕圖像與動畫技術(shù)3.3.1一個簡單的實現(xiàn)方法3.3.2利用動態(tài)開辟圖視窗口的方法3.3.3利用屏幕圖像存儲重現(xiàn)的方法3.3.4利用頁交替的方法3.3.5問題實現(xiàn)實驗三3.4中斷技術(shù)3.4.1編寫自己的中斷程序3.4.2問題實現(xiàn)3.4.3其他應(yīng)用--硬中斷演示秒表程序?qū)嶒炈?.5發(fā)聲技術(shù)3.5.1聲音函數(shù)3.5.2計算機(jī)樂譜3.5.3問題實現(xiàn)實驗五3.6漢字顯示技術(shù)3.6.1漢字編碼3.6.2問題實現(xiàn)實驗六附錄AC語言上機(jī)操作指導(dǎo)附錄BTC2.0庫函數(shù)清單參考書目

圖書封面

評論、評分、閱讀與下載


    C語言程序設(shè)計綜合實驗指導(dǎo) PDF格式下載


用戶評論 (總計0條)

 
 

 

250萬本中文圖書簡介、評論、評分,PDF格式免費(fèi)下載。 第一圖書網(wǎng) 手機(jī)版

京ICP備13047387號-7